  • 2nd District 2C Pepsi All-Star Basketball Game To Be Held In Lambert

    Jaymi Mozeak|Mar 29, 2023

    For the second year in a row, the District 2C Pepsi All-Star Basketball Game will be hosted, Tuesday, April 4, at Lambert School in their new gym. In 2022, after watching the NBA All-Star game, the members of the Lambert student council sat around discussing ideas for the coming months. A district-wide All-Star basketball game was brought up by Grady Gonsioroski. The students started planning and looking for sponsors.   • Rugged & Regal

    Tamara Choat|Feb 22, 2023

    The hardy, performing Angus cattle raised on Regency Acres Angus look good wearing their work clothes – and get their jobs done. "Our environment here is quite brutal," says owner Russ Thiessen. "We believe that our cattle are unique in that if they can survive our extremes in weather and on our short grass, they can survive anywhere."   • Montana Department Of Transportation Issues New Load Postings For 4 Bridges In McCone & Dawson Counties

    Ella Currier|Apr 13, 2022

    Circle, MT - The Montana Department of Transportation (MDT) recently issued new load postings for the Cottonwood Creek Bridge, on MT 200, 8 miles northeast of Circle, in McCone County; the Bluff Creek Bridge, on MT 200, 14 miles southwest of Richey, in Dawson County; the Skull Creek Bridge, on MT 200, 18 miles west of Brockway, in McCone County; and the Horse Creek Bridge on Horse Creek Road, 1 mile west of Circle, in McCone County.
